Output 687610689abf19e5aa74781f30f29f34e261576e0198aec7d9f2576b197635ab:0

value
105594
script pubkey
OP_0 OP_PUSHBYTES_20 e68ab82cfe6d4dac54703d9a7b3613edf43acd58
address
bc1qu69tst87d4x6c4rs8kd8kdsnah6r4n2cjgrc37
transaction
687610689abf19e5aa74781f30f29f34e261576e0198aec7d9f2576b197635ab
confirmations
107399
spent
true